Nigeria Juice Market Overview
From a base of USD 886.6 million in 2026, the juice market in Nigeria is forecast to hit USD 1,376.7 million by 2031, charting a compound annual growth rate of 9.2%. This is one of the stronger growth outlooks in the region, supported by population expansion, children’s consumption, and the role of juice in social and family occasions. The market is recovering from severe price pressure, so the growth story is closely tied to how households adapt pack sizes, consumption frequency, and product choices.
Affordability remains the main driver of the mix. Juice drinks are likely to carry much of the volume because they offer a lower price, broad availability, and a child friendly image. Small cartons, pouches, and school formats help parents control spending while still offering a beverage perceived as more nutritious than carbonates. 100% juice and nectars face more pressure because many adults compare them with fresh fruit as a cheaper way to obtain vitamins and fiber.
Nigeria also has significant headroom outside major cities. As urbanization continues and incomes gradually improve, consumers may seek more varied flavors, better packaging, and products linked to social occasions such as weddings, religious celebrations, and family gatherings. Local sourcing could become more important as currency pressure raises the cost of imported concentrates. Using domestic fruit more effectively can support freshness, reduce cost exposure, and strengthen local relevance.
Higher value opportunities are likely to develop in not from concentrate juice, packaged coconut and plant waters, pulpy fruit drinks, and smoothies, but these segments need pricing that matches local purchasing power. A more credible market path is to combine affordable child focused formats with gradual development of fresher, more local, and more functional products. Better route to market outside major cities would also help convert demographic potential into regular packaged juice purchases.

Competitive Landscape: Market Share Analysis
Alongside sizing and segmentation data, the report includes market share breakdowns for primary players in the juice market in Nigeria, highlighting dominant firms and brand-level movements. Companies profiled include: Anxin Industrial Technology Nigeria Limited, Capri Sun Group Holding AG, CWAY Group, Danone S.A., Frutta Juice and Services Limited, Fumman Agricultural Product Industry PLC, Healthilife Beverages Limited, Niyya Food & Drinks Company Limited, PepsiCo, Inc., Ranona Limited, Suntory Holdings Limited, The Coca-Cola Company, UAC Foods Limited (UAC of Nigeria PLC), Vital Products Plc, Wilson’s Juice Company, etc.
